Ring Delay 10
Ring Delay sets the number of times the
machine rings before it answers in Fax Only
or Fax/Tel mode. If you have external or
extension telephones on the same line as the
machine, keep the Ring Delay setting of four
rings.
(See Online User’s Guide: Operation from
External and Extension Telephones and Set
Easy Receive.)
a Press (Settings).
b Press All Settings.
c Press a or b to display Fax.
d Press Fax.
e Press a or b to display
Setup Receive.
f Press Setup Receive.
g Press a or b to display Ring Delay.
h Press Ring Delay.
i Press a or b to display 0, 1, 2, 3, or 4,
and then press the option you want.
If you select 0, the machine will answer
immediately and the line will not ring at
all.
j Press .
F/T Ring Time
(Fax/Tel mode only) 10
When your machine receives a call, you and
your caller will hear the normal telephone
ring. The number of rings is set in the Ring
Delay setting.
If the call is a fax, your machine will print or
store it. If the call is a voice call, the machine
will sound the F/T Ring (a fast
pseudo/double-ring) for the number of
seconds you have set for the F/T Ring Time.
If you hear the F/T Ring, it means you have a
voice caller on the line.
Because the F/T Ring is made by the
machine, extension and external telephones
will not ring, although you can still answer the
call on any telephone by using a remote code.
(See Online User’s Guide: Use the Remote
Codes.)
a Press (Settings ).
b Press All Settings.
c Press a or b to display Fax.
d Press Fax.
e Press a or b to display
Setup Receive .
f Press Setup Receive.
g Press a or b to display
F/T Ring Time.
h Press F/T Ring Time.
i Press 20, 30, 40 or 70 seconds.
j Press .
NOTE
Even if the caller hangs up during the
pseudo/double-ringing, the machine will
continue to ring for the set time.
